Fluent goods shelf
Technical Field
The application relates to the technical field of warehouse logistics, in particular to a fluent goods shelf.
Background
The fluent goods shelf is called fluent shelf for short, and is characterized by that the goods are placed on fluent strip, and one side channel is used for storing goods, and another side channel is used for taking goods, and the material shelf is downwards inclined toward the goods-discharging direction, and the goods can be downwards slided under the action of gravity, so that it can implement first-in first-out, and can implement the functions of supplementing goods once and picking goods several times. The fluent shelf has high storage efficiency, is suitable for short-term storage and picking of a large number of goods, and is widely applied to distribution centers, equipment workshops and warehouses with high goods delivery frequency.
The length of each shelf layer of the existing fluent shelf along the fluent strip direction is the same, the structure is suitable for manually placing goods from the fluent shelf layer in the side direction, and the structure is not suitable for placing goods to the fluent shelf by a mechanical arm and is not beneficial to carrying out mechanical treatment on the goods loading step.

The embodiment of the application provides a fluent goods shelf, which is applied to distribution centers, equipment workshops, warehouses with high goods discharging frequency and other areas, and goods containers or goods with regular shapes and the like are stored on the fluent goods shelf.
As shown in fig. 1, the fluent shelf 10 includes at least two shelf layers 11, the at least two shelf layers 11 are arranged in a vertical direction, for at least some of the at least two shelf layers 11, any two adjacent shelf layers 11 include an upper shelf layer 1101 and a lower shelf layer 1102, the upper shelf layer 1101 is shorter than the lower shelf layer 1102 in a length of the stock side 1103 along an extending direction of the fluent strip 12, and the length of the upper shelf layer 1101 is shorter than the length of the lower shelf layer 1102 by a predetermined distance, so that the fluent shelf 10 is stepped at the stock side 1103 and may also be referred to as a step-back shape.
In practical applications, it is preferable that all of the at least two shelf layers 11 are arranged in a step shape on the stock side 1103, that is, the upper shelf layer 1101 of any two adjacent shelf layers 11 in all of the shelf layers 11 of the fluent shelf 10 is shorter than the length of the lower shelf layer 1102 on the stock side 1103 along the extending direction of the fluent strip 12 by a preset distance.
Specifically, the cargo container 13 can be placed in the length of the preset distance that the length of the high-position shelf layer 1101 is shorter than that of the low-position shelf layer 1102 in the extension direction of the fluency strip 12 on the storage side 1103, so that the mechanical arm can directly place the cargo container 13 on the target shelf layer from the upper side of the shelf layer 11 to the upper side of the storage layer 1103 of the target shelf layer, the cargo container 13 in the application is a container for containing goods, the mechanical operation is facilitated, the labor cost is reduced, and the storage efficiency is improved.
The goods may be in units of Stock Keeping Units (SKUs), i.e. units of stock in and out metering, which may be in units of pieces, boxes, trays, etc., with SKUs being a physically inseparable stock keeping unit.
In the present application, the fluent shelf 10 further includes a goods taking side 1104, an electronic tag 14 is further disposed at the goods taking side 1104, the electronic tag 14 is used for displaying the goods information in the cargo containers of the current shelf layer 11 and assisting in picking up goods from the fluent shelf 10, the electronic tag 14 may be a tag in the form of a two-dimensional code, a barcode, or the like, and in the present application, the specific form of the electronic tag is not limited.
Optionally, a support leg 15 is further disposed at the bottom of the fluent goods shelf 10, the support leg 15 is used for separating the fluent goods shelf 10 from the ground, and in practical application, the fluent goods shelf 10 is separated from the ground by the support leg 15, which is helpful for moisture prevention of goods on the fluent goods shelf.
Optionally, the height of the support legs 15 is higher than that of the goods shelf transporting robot, so that the goods shelf transporting robot can shuttle at the bottom of the fluent goods shelf, the goods shelf transporting robot can transport the fluent goods shelf conveniently, the mechanical automation of the warehousing system can be further improved, the labor cost is reduced, and the working efficiency is improved.
Optionally, referring to fig. 2, fig. 2 shows a fluent shelf provided in a second embodiment of the present application, as shown in fig. 2, in the fluent shelf 10 provided in the second embodiment, a roller 16 may further be disposed on the support leg 15, and the roller 16 is used to assist in moving the fluent shelf 10 horizontally, specifically, may be moved by a shelf handling robot or manually, and the roller 16 may improve the moving convenience of the fluent shelf 10, save time and labor, and improve efficiency.
In practical application, all there is fluent strip 12 in every shelf layer, fluent strip 12 and the slope of horizontal plane certain angle form, cargo container 13 places back on fluent strip 12, can reach first-in first-out's effect according to cargo container 13 and the dead weight of the goods loaded therein, effectively raise the efficiency, fluent strip 12 can use running roller aluminum alloy or panel beating material, uses above-mentioned material, can effectively promote fluent strip 12's life, extension fluent strip 12's live time.
In practice, there will also be provided guard rails 17 on both sides of the fluency strip 12 on each shelf level 11, said guard rails 17 being provided on both sides of the fluency strip 12 for assisting movement of the cargo conveyance 13 in the direction of the fluency strip without shifting the direction of the fluency strip.
The embodiment of the application provides a fluent goods shelf, through with the high-order goods shelf layer in two arbitrary adjacent goods shelf layers than the low-order goods shelf layer in stock one side prolong fluent strip extending direction's length short preset distance for fluent goods shelf forms the echelonment in stock one side, equipment such as the arm of being convenient for place goods or the direct top from the goods shelf layer of cargo carrying container on the goods shelf layer, thereby realized mechanized stock, improved the efficiency that intelligent warehouse stored.
